BITSAT 2026 Correction Window: The Birla Institute of Technology and Science (BITS), Pilani, has officially activated the BITSAT 2026 application form correction window as of March 21, 2026. This critical facility allows registered candidates to rectify any errors made during the initial registration process for Session 1. To access the edit portal, students must visit the official admissions website at admissions.bits-pilani.ac.in and log in using their unique application number and the password created during the registration phase. Once authenticated, candidates can navigate to the "Correction Window" tab to modify specific fields. However, it is vital to act quickly, as the deadline for these adjustments is strictly set for March 22, 2026.

Because the information supplied now will directly determine the creation of the BITSAT 2026 admit card and the ensuing scorecard, maintaining accurate information is crucial. Candidates who have unresolved errors in their application forms may not be allowed to take the entrance exam, according to BITS Pilani. Since the institute typically does not consider any modification requests after this window ends, applicants should view this as a one-time chance. 

Thoroughness is crucial while making corrections to uploaded documents, qualifying scores, or exam center options. Making sure your data is perfect now avoids administrative problems later on during the fiercely competitive entrance and counseling cycles for the 2026 academic year.

How to Edit the BITSAT Application Form?

Here’s how to access the BITSAT form correction:

  • Visit the official BITS admissions website.

  • Enter your application number and password to access the candidate portal.

  • On the dashboard, select the "Edit Application Form" or "Correction Window" option.

  • Only the allowed fields should be updated. Carefully review any updated information.

  • Once you have reviewed the modifications, send in the updated form.

BITSAT Application Form 2026: Details Mentioned

Only certain fields can be corrected using BITS Pilani. Candidates are recommended to carefully fill out certain details upon initial registration because they are validated at several stages of the admissions process. Check the details that will not be open for edits.

  • Candidate’s name

  • Date of birth

  • Gender

  • Registered email ID (in most cases)

  • Nationality
